Formal ReSpecT
نویسندگان
چکیده
Logic-based languages have already proved to be effective to build individual agents and to enable inter-agent communication in multi-agent systems. Also, logic tuple centres have shown that logic-based languages can be effectively exploited to rule inter-agent communication so as to build social behaviours. In this paper, we formally define the notion of logic tuple centre as well as the operational semantics of the logic-based language ReSpecT for the behaviour specification of logic tuple centres. For this purpose, we exploit a formal framework for asynchronous systems allowing coordination media to be represented in a separate and independent way with respect to the coordinated entities. As a by-product, this shows that a logicbased approach may be effectively exploited for the coordination of heterogeneous agents of different sorts and technologies. 1 Coordination media for multi-agent systems Multi-agent systems are rapidly becoming a fundamental paradigm for the engineering of complex software systems in the Internet era [18,9,25]. Agents, agent societies, and agent environments are likely to be the basic abstractions around which systems of tomorrow will be built [22]. Broadly speaking, interaction is probably the most relevant feature of complex systems of today: systems are built by putting together sub-systems (like object, processes, components, agents) that interact so as to achieve a global system goal. In multi-agent systems, the issue of governing agent interaction is particularly relevant. In fact, agents are usually supposed to have a partial knowledge of their surrounding environment, as well as limited capabilities to affect its state, to perceive its modifications, and to understand and foresee its possible evolution. So, they typically depend on interaction with both other agents and the environment to fulfil their goals. Even more, when Internet agents are involved, the heterogeneity, dynamics, and unpredictability 1 Email:[email protected] 2 Email:[email protected] c ©2001 Published by Elsevier Science B. V.
منابع مشابه
On formal local cohomology modules with respect to a pair of ideals
We introduce a generalization of formal local cohomology module, which we call a formal local cohomology module with respect to a pair of ideals and study its various properties. We analyze their structure, the upper and lower vanishing and non-vanishing. There are various exact sequences concerning the formal cohomology modules. Among them a MayerVietoris sequence for two ideals with respect t...
متن کاملReSpecT Nets: Towards an Analysis Methodology for ReSpecT Specifications
A key feature for infrastructures providing coordination services is the ability to define the behaviour of coordination abstractions according to the requirements identified at design-time. We take as a representative for this scenario the logic-based language ReSpecT (Reaction Specification Tuples), used to program the reactive behaviour of tuple centres. ReSpecT specifications are at the cor...
متن کاملExplanation of the Relationship between Respect for Life and the Development of International Peace and Friendship
Peace is a universal cause and one of the most important needs of our time and forms the foundation of human life. The purpose of this study is to investigate the relationship between respect for others and its role in the development of international peace and friendship. In the first phase and in the qualitative phase, the statistical population consisted of all elites of Olympic sport and po...
متن کاملUsing Rewrite Strategies for Testing BUpL Agents
In this paper we focus on the problem of testing agent programs written in BUpL, an executable, high-level modelling agent language. Our approach consists of two main steps. We first define a formal language for the specification of test cases with respect to BUpL. We then implement test cases written in the formal language by means of a general method based on rewrite strategies. Testing an ag...
متن کاملFormal-comparative analysis of the spatial organization of student residence halls based on their spatial threshold patterns
Functional quality of the student residence halls has a great deal of importance due to their collective nature and the fact that they are considered as housing units, identifying and defining the role of intermediary spaces on the spatial organization and and spatial consociation of student residence halls which is a compound system of masses and spatial borderlines can bring order to its syst...
متن کاملOn the Amount of Nonconstructivity in Learning Formal Languages from Text
Nonconstructive computations by various types of machines and automata have been considered by e.g., Karp and Lipton [17] and Freivalds [9, 10]. They allow to regard more complicated algorithms from the viewpoint of much more primitive computational devices. The amount of nonconstructivity is a quantitative characterization of the distance between types of computational devices with respect to 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- Electr. Notes Theor. Comput. Sci.
دوره 48 شماره
صفحات -
تاریخ انتشار 2001